Transaction 70d4c62069c9c1581f4f307421410d683855b598bb23ab957f182f3a9a9ef078
1 Input
1 Output
-
70d4c62069c9c1581f4f307421410d683855b598bb23ab957f182f3a9a9ef078:0
- value
- 318565
- script pubkey
- OP_0 OP_PUSHBYTES_20 0278b709fa85e69d1104eee07f6e44de71b466e2
- address
- bc1qqfutwz06shnf6ygyams87mjymecmgehzw52fs8